Description
Roman, circa 1st - 2nd century AD. An ancient Roman oval carnelian gem engraved with a profile head of the goddess Tyche, wearing her traditional mural crown of the city walls and towers, her hair falling in tresses at her neck. Set in a bespoke and handmade modern 18 carat gold pendant. Tyche (ΤΥΧΗ, τύχη in Greek), the Greek goddess of fortune, originated in the 4th century BC. Images of the goddess were worn as jewellery to protect the wearer.
